TEHRAN -President of Iran Mahmoud Ahmadinejad refused to investigate the alleged assassination plan in Saudi Arabia's Ambassador to the United States (u.s.). Iran also denied US accusations that Iran was involved in a mention of the case.

"Why we should investigate? Every day AS always launched accusations-accusations to Iran. We've denied the charges, only those who are not civilised who did the killing. The citizens of Iran are very civilised and dignified, "said AHmadinejad was quoted as saying AFP, Tuesday (6/10/2011).

The previous President of Iran, the US uses the plot said to worsen the relations of Iran and Saudi Arabia as well as to divert the issue of the economic crisis that hit the United States.

The US had ordered Iran extradite or prosecute the officials of the Revolutionary Guard forces, Iran, which allegedly Shakuri Gholamreza was one of the planners.
However, accusations that Iran plans already Savimbi turned him down.

Iran's Foreign Minister Ali Akbar Salehi on Saturday yesterday said, Iran is ready to examine all sorts of information related to the allegations by the US dilayangkan.

Salehi also hope more careful with Saudi Arabia terror plan administered by the United States.

"We hope Saudi Arabia be careful with this issue because our enemies are always trying to be divisive inter-State relations," Salehi said.(rhs)
